import { describe, it, expect } from "vitest";
import { aggregateContainerEdges } from "../edgeAggregation";
import type { GraphEdge } from "@understand-anything/core/types";
const ce = (source: string, target: string, type: string = "calls"): GraphEdge =>
({ source, target, type }) as GraphEdge;
describe("aggregateContainerEdges", () => {
it("returns empty arrays for empty input", () => {
const r = aggregateContainerEdges([], new Map());
expect(r.intraContainer).toEqual([]);
expect(r.interContainerAggregated).toEqual([]);
});
it("preserves intra-container edges as-is", () => {
const m = new Map([
["a", "auth"],
["b", "auth"],
]);
const r = aggregateContainerEdges([ce("a", "b")], m);
expect(r.intraContainer).toHaveLength(1);
expect(r.interContainerAggregated).toEqual([]);
});
it("merges multiple same-direction inter edges into one", () => {
const m = new Map([
["a", "auth"],
["b", "auth"],
["c", "cart"],
["d", "cart"],
]);
const edges = [ce("a", "c"), ce("a", "d"), ce("b", "c", "imports")];
const r = aggregateContainerEdges(edges, m);
expect(r.interContainerAggregated).toHaveLength(1);
const agg = r.interContainerAggregated[0];
expect(agg.sourceContainerId).toBe("auth");
expect(agg.targetContainerId).toBe("cart");
expect(agg.count).toBe(3);
expect(agg.types.sort()).toEqual(["calls", "imports"]);
});
it("treats opposite directions as separate aggregated edges", () => {
const m = new Map([
["a", "auth"],
["c", "cart"],
]);
const r = aggregateContainerEdges([ce("a", "c"), ce("c", "a")], m);
expect(r.interContainerAggregated).toHaveLength(2);
const dirs = r.interContainerAggregated.map(
(e) => `${e.sourceContainerId}${e.targetContainerId}`,
);
expect(dirs.sort()).toEqual(["auth→cart", "cart→auth"]);
});
it("ignores edges whose endpoints have no container mapping", () => {
const m = new Map([["a", "auth"]]);
const r = aggregateContainerEdges([ce("a", "z")], m);
expect(r.intraContainer).toEqual([]);
expect(r.interContainerAggregated).toEqual([]);
});
});

export interface AggregatedContainerEdge {
sourceContainerId: string;
targetContainerId: string;
count: number;
types: string[];
}
export interface ContainerEdgeBuckets {
intraContainer: GraphEdge[];
interContainerAggregated: AggregatedContainerEdge[];
}
/**
* Bucket edges into intra-container (preserved) and inter-container
* (aggregated by directed (source,target) container pair).
*
* Direction is significant: A→B and B→A produce two independent
* aggregated edges. Edges whose endpoints have no container mapping
* are dropped (treat them as pre-filtered).
*/
export function aggregateContainerEdges(
edges: GraphEdge[],
nodeToContainer: Map<string, string>,
): ContainerEdgeBuckets {
const intra: GraphEdge[] = [];
const interMap = new Map<
string,
{
sourceContainerId: string;
targetContainerId: string;
count: number;
types: Set<string>;
}
>();
for (const e of edges) {
const sc = nodeToContainer.get(e.source);
const tc = nodeToContainer.get(e.target);
if (!sc || !tc) continue;
if (sc === tc) {
intra.push(e);
continue;
}
const key = `${sc} ${tc}`;
const existing = interMap.get(key);
if (existing) {
existing.count++;
existing.types.add(e.type);
} else {
interMap.set(key, {
sourceContainerId: sc,
targetContainerId: tc,
count: 1,
types: new Set([e.type]),
});
}
}
const interContainerAggregated: AggregatedContainerEdge[] = [...interMap.values()].map(
(v) => ({
sourceContainerId: v.sourceContainerId,
targetContainerId: v.targetContainerId,
count: v.count,
types: [...v.types],
}),
);
return { intraContainer: intra, interContainerAggregated };
}
